ALEXANDRIA, Va., Oct.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,451,244, issued on Oct. 21, was assigned to KONINKLIJKE PHILIPS N.V. (Eindhoven, Netherlands).

"System and method to intelligently adapt the arrangement of content displays according to workflow context" was invented by Yuechen Qian (Lexington, Mass.), Ranjith Naveen Tellis (Cambridge, Mass.), Olga Starobinets (Newton, Mass.), Hareesh Chamarthi (Cambridge, Mass.), Sandeep Madhukar Dalal (Winchester, Mass.) and Vijay Parthasarathy (Lexington, Mass.).
